The frigid temperatures of Siberia slow down the decomposition process, allowing fossils to be preserved in ice. The sticky tar at La Brea Tar Pits traps animals that become stuck, preserving their remains over time. Both environments create conditions that inhibit decay, leading to the good preservation of fossils.

The Siberian air mass often originates as a continental polar air mass. As it moves over the Siberian landmass, it becomes extremely cold and dry due to frigid temperatures. This Siberian air mass can then be altered by interactions with other air masses as it moves, shaping weather conditions in different regions.

Siberia features a harsh and extreme climate, characterized by long, frigid winters and short, mild summers. The region is dominated by vast taiga forests, tundra, and expansive grasslands, with temperatures often plunging below -30°C (-22°F) in winter. The landscape is marked by permafrost, rivers, and several large lakes, contributing to its unique ecological diversity. Despite its inhospitable conditions, Siberia is home to various wildlife and indigenous communities adapted to the environment.
